How to Calculate Molarity to Percentage Manually?
Manual calculation shows how concentration converts between units.
Molarity to Percentage Formula
Percentage = (Molarity ร Molar Mass) รท (Density ร 10)
Step-by-Step Breakdown
Example: Convert 1.5 M NaCl solution
Step 1: Multiply molarity ร molar mass
1.5 ร 58.44 = 87.66
Step 2: Adjust with density
87.66 รท (1 ร 10) = 8.766
๐ Final Result = 8.766%

Q1: How do you convert molarity to percentage?
A1: Multiply molarity by molar mass and divide by density ร 10.
Q2: Why is density required?
A2: It converts volume-based molarity into mass-based percentage.
Q3: What is molarity?
A3: Moles of solute per liter of solution.
Q4: Can I skip molar mass?
A4: No, it is required to convert moles into grams.
